来源:小编 更新:2025-03-05 08:20:47
用手机看
亲爱的游戏迷们,你是否曾想过,那些我们玩得不亦乐乎的游戏,背后竟然有一群默默无闻的“侦探”在努力工作?没错,他们就是游戏测试员!今天,就让我带你走进这个神秘的世界,一起揭秘可玩游戏测试的奥秘吧!
提到游戏测试,很多人都会想:“不就是玩游戏嘛,谁不会?”其实,游戏测试员的工作远比你想象的要复杂。他们不仅要玩游戏,还要对游戏了如指掌,甚至要扮演程序、策划、客服、运营等多重角色。
游戏测试员的主要任务是发现游戏中的缺陷,确保游戏在开发过程中的质量。他们需要按照产品行为描述来实施测试,这些描述可以是书面的规格说明书、需求文档,或是用户手册等。
游戏测试的内容涵盖了方方面面,以下是一些常见的测试类型:
1. 功能测试:验证游戏功能是否符合需求设计,从界面着手,模拟用户可能出现的操作,从需求的角度发现功能中的缺陷。
2. 性能测试:测试客户端和服务器在运行过程中的性能表现,如CPU使用率、内存占用率、网络流量等。
3. 兼容测试:测试游戏在不同机型、操作系统、屏幕分辨率、游戏版本等环境下的兼容性。
4. 安全测试:测试游戏在内存修改、客户端加密、网络安全等方面的安全性。
5. 接口测试:测试服务器各个接口数据,确保接口安全、稳定。
6. 日志测试:通过客户端和服务端日志,分析游戏运行过程中的问题。
7. 弱网测试:模拟不同网络环境下的游戏运行情况,确保游戏在网络不稳定的情况下也能正常运行。
8. GM工具测试:测试运营人员和客服人员使用的GM工具的功能实现。
游戏测试员在测试过程中会运用多种方法,以下是一些常见的测试方法:
1. 黑盒测试:不关心游戏内部实现,只关注功能是否符合需求。
2. 白盒测试:关注游戏内部实现,通过源代码分析来发现缺陷。
3. 灰盒测试:介于黑盒测试和白盒测试之间,关注游戏内部实现,但不需要深入了解源代码。
4. 静态测试:通过软件代码的静态分析来发现缺陷。
成为一名优秀的游戏测试员,你需要具备以下能力:
1. 对游戏有深厚的了解:熟悉各类游戏,了解游戏设计、开发、运营等各个环节。
2. 良好的沟通能力:与团队成员、开发人员、策划人员等保持良好的沟通。
3. 敏锐的观察力:能够发现游戏中存在的问题,并提出合理的解决方案。
4. 耐心和细心:游戏测试工作需要耐心和细心,才能发现游戏中隐藏的缺陷。
游戏测试员的工作虽然辛苦,但他们的付出让游戏更加美好。正是因为有了他们的努力,我们才能享受到高质量的游戏体验。所以,让我们向这些默默无闻的“侦探”致敬吧!